INTRODUCTION

The Neurology Department Of Sarawak General Hospital was set up in 2011 to provide comprehensive neurological service to the citizens of Sarawak. Neurology diseases are estimated to contribute 25% of total medical ward admission in any general hospital. Most states in Malaysian had established neurology service. However, Neurology service in Sarawak occurs via sporadic visiting neurologist from Hospital Kuala Lumpur. Neurologic conditions like stroke contribute to major morbidity and mortality. Recent advancement in the understanding of neurologic disorder and introduction of thrombolysis treatment in acute stroke and acute neurologic conditions and also rehabilitation for patient with neurologic disorder had led to better outcome for patients. It is vital to develop the neurology services with trained personal involving multidisciplinary treatment teams with state of the art equipment in order to provide quality management for patient. The geographical location of Sarawak necessitates the development of its own neurology service with the necessary facilities and to manage neurologic condition including acute Stroke. It is logistically almost impossible to refer every acute stroke or sick patient to peninsular Malaysian for further management. By setting up the Neurology Unit in Sarawak, we can improve the health care system in the state. In long term, it is also a more economically away of providing a continuous and comprehensive service to the people of Sarawak and cutting the expanses to import service from other states or to send patient to other state to receive treatment. More, ever we could also provide training to the local clinical and hence encourage more researches and opportunities in future.

SERVICES

The department offers :

i. Neurology Ward inpatient service Located at Medical 3(Combine with 3 discipline ). 4 bed for acute stroke and 8 bed for general neurology.

ii. Outpatient clinic ( Level 2 Room R) iii. Acute Thrombolysis service iv. Neurology Day Care v. Neurophysiology services ( Level 2 Room R ) vi. Neurologist visiting at Hospital Bintulu and Miri every 3 months

DEPARTMENT OF REHABILITATION MEDICINE HEAD OF DEPARTMENT: DR. LEONG BE KIM

INTRODUCTION Department of Rehabilitation Medicine at Sarawak General Hospital provides rehabilitation medical services to patients who suffer from physical disabilities. Our services include Neurological Rehabilitation, Amputee Rehabilitation, Spinal Rehabilitation, Cardiac Rehabilitation, Paediatric Rehabilitation and General Rehabilitation

OBJECTIVES 1. To improve quality of life for patients who suffer from physical disabilities 2. To reduce the incidence of medical complications among patients who receive

rehabilitation medicine treatment 3. To enhance the functioning of rehabilitation medicine patients in order to facilitate the

reintegration into community with full potential 4. To manage medical and psycho-social issues among rehabilitation medicine patients 5. To raise public awareness about diseases associated disability issues 6. To increase the number of medical and allied health professionals trained in the

management of patients with disabilities

SERVICES PROVIDED 1. Rehabilitation medicine management of hospitalized patients suffering from neurological diseases, spinal cord injury, amputation, cardiac diseases and others. 2. Provide inpatient rehabilitation medicine services at Rehabilitation Medicine Ward and consultation to other departments in the hospital for rehabilitation medicine treatment. 3. Provide outpatient rehabilitation medicine services at Rehabilitation Medicine Clinic. 4. Assist patients in the application of medical equipment such as wheelchairs, prosthesis, suction machine, ripple mattress and others. 5. Assist patients to be registered as "Persons with Disabilities" by Social Welfare Department. 6. Conduct "Family Conference" to discuss the case with the patient's family and provide health-related education. 7. Visiting Clinic at Sarawak Heart Center for Cardiac Rehabilitation Services. 8. Visiting services to major hospitals in Sarawak State which do not have rehabilitation physician. 9. Consultation regarding rehabilitation treatment for non-government organizations which work closely for people with disabilities. 10.Community Outreach Program to provide rehabilitation health screening program at Community Based Rehabilitation Centers around Kuching area. 11.Collaboration with Social Security Organization (SOCSO) for Return to Work Program. STAFFING Category of Staff Total Rehabilitation Physicians 3 Medical Officers 6 Nursing Sisters 2 Staff Nurses 19 Health Attendants 5

DEPARTMENT: PSYCHIATRY & MENTAL HEALTH HEAD OF DEPARTMENT: DR. SELVASINGAM RATNASINGAM

INTRODUCTION

The Department of Psychiatry and Mental Health is one of the clinical departments at

Sarawak General Hospital (SGH). SGH is also the main referral hospital for psychiatric patients

from peripheral clinics and hospitals who may need the specialised treatment offered by our

department.

This year, we had the first government Clinical Psychologist in Sarawak posted to our

department. Her psychological assessment and interventional skills would greatly help our

department to render a higher quality of service to our clients.

We highlight the importance of the sound management of each patient. We emphasise

other important quality activities such as support groups, supported employment, public forums,

courses, welfare programmes for the patients and their care givers. We also offer subspecialist

services in the fields of Child and Adolescent Psychiatry and Geriatric Psychiatry.

The department does its best to fulfil the requirements of the Mental Health Act 2001

especially focusing on the right of patients.

2. OBJECTIVE

Promote mental health, screen for mental illness and ensure early treatment.

Reduce stigma and discrimination.

Provide continuing treatment in an accessible manner in the community.

Provide rehabilitation and psychosocial interventions such as counselling, psycho

therapies, patient and family education.

3. SERVICES PROVIDED

General Adult Psychiatry

Child and Adolescent Psychiatry

Visiting Child & Adolescent Psychiatry:

o Sibu, Bintulu & Miri

Geriatric Psychiatry clinic by Visiting Psychogeriatrician from Hospital Sentosa

Clinical Psychology service

Consultation-Liaison Psychiatry service

Community Mental Health Centre (Mentari) located at Klinik Kesihatan Petra Jaya

5.WORKLOAD 5.1 PSYCHIATRY CLINIC Total number of patients from 2013-2017 Year New cases Follow-up visits Total 2013 712 8515 9227

2014 886 8362 9248

2015 1158 9512 10670

2016 990 10927 11917

2017 1041 12610 13651

TOTAL NUMBER OF PATIENTS IN PSYCHIATRY CLINIC FROM 2013 - 2017

Child and Adolescent Psychiatry 2017

New case Follow-up visit Total 271 1707 1978

General Adult Psychiatry 2017

New case Follow-up visit Total 656 9595 10251
